Chromium(III) complexes in dipolar aprotic solvents. VIII. Solvolysis of hexaisothiocyanatochromate(III) and solvent exchange, substitution and anation of the pentaisothiocyanato(solvento)chrornate(III) complex, [Cr(NCS)5(sol)]2-

STD Lo and DW Watts

Australian Journal of Chemistry 28(9) 1907 - 1914
Published: 1975

Abstract

The displacement of the coordinated Me2SO from [Cr(NCS)5(Me2SO)]2- by NCS- and pyridine has been studied in the solvent tetramethylene sulphone (sulpholane). The results are consistent with a limiting dissociative mechanism. The solvolysis reactions:                  [Cr(NCS)6]3- + sol → [Cr(NCS)5(sol)]2- + NCS- have been studied in the solvents (sol) Me2SO, HCONMe2 and MeCONMe2. The transition states for these solvolysis reactions are compared with a dissociative model                          [Cr(NCS)5(3-)+(∂+)...NCS∂-] by means of solvent transfer activity coefficients. Kinetic and activation data are recorded for a number of solvent interchange reactions:             [Cr(NCS)5(sol1)]2- + sol2 → [Cr(NCS)5(sol2)]2- + sol1
